Some of its standout options include pull request performance, BitBucket Cloud, and seamless integration with different Atlassian products like Jira and Confluence. So basically, there may be buffet of merchandise for varied instruments used while software program improvement. And, it requires full set of tools and platform even when you want to develop respectively small software program initiatives. This create a need for single platform which provide tools and have to carry out complete DevOps/DevSecOps practices together with project management.

bitbucket solutions

Having examined BitBucket as compared with other Git repository administration tools, I can assertively choose its strengths and areas needing improvement. When it comes to integrations, particularly with different Atlassian products like Jira and Confluence, BitBucket shines. Its pull request and code evaluation capabilities are strong, making it an asset for software improvement groups that prioritize code high quality.

What Is Bitbucket?

The following screenshot shows how a typical Bitbucket pipeline project repository looks like, together with a custom shell script for pushing a deployment event over to Dynatrace. I’d argue that solo builders or very small teams that don’t require extensive integrations or advanced permissions would possibly discover BitBucket a tad overwhelming. Moreover, firms that prioritize open-source initiatives would possibly really feel restricted, given BitBucket’s lesser focus on open-source internet hosting. Firms in search of a simple, no-frills code internet hosting service would possibly find themselves wading via features they don’t necessarily want.

Dynatrace as essentially the most superior monitoring platform perfectly integrates into any steady deployment pipeline by providing real-time feedback about all deployed project artifacts. No matter if your Bitbucket pipeline triggered a load take a look at or simply deployed a brand new project artifact into manufacturing, Dynatrace instantly supplies the real-time monitoring data. As Bitbucket pipelines is constructed completely upon construct scripts, it’s straightforward to integrate Dynatrace into each deployment or test step by using the Dynatrace REST API.

Bitbucket Data Center is our code collaboration device constructed for teams who have to host code behind the firewall. Start by connecting Bitbucket and Jira Software by way of Atlassian’s Open DevOps resolution, then build out your custom DevOps stack with market-leading companion instruments across safety, testing and monitoring. With best-in-class Jira integration, and built-in CI/CD, Bitbucket Cloud connects developer workflows from planning to incident administration. Atlassian DevOps and Bitbucket integration enable your staff to maneuver seamlessly from thought to deployment inside a single environment, bettering efficiency and lowering friction. Eficode also can allow you to migrate your supply code out of your present instruments corresponding to Rational Clearcase, Rational Team Concert (RTC), Synergy, Perforce, and Subversion. And we will assist you to realize the true potential of Bitbucket, and integrate all of your Atlassian tools into the remainder of your CI/CD pipeline.

Dynatrace Mixed With Continuous Deployment Pipeline

The group inside the tool is logical, but certain functionalities, like advanced permissions, would possibly require a deeper dive to completely grasp. Overall, with a while bitbucket pipelines integration and exploration, BitBucket turns into a strong ally in the software program improvement course of. Bitbucket Pipelines is an built-in CI/CD service built into Bitbucket Cloud.

The seamless integration with Jira and Confluence makes it significantly engaging for companies that prioritize a unified development and project management environment. If you use a version management system other than Git, Perforce Helix TeamHub is a possible alternative to Bitbucket. The Multi-VCS help in TeamHub enables situations similar to collaborating and looking out throughout Git and Mercurial repos. TeamHub can even host construct artifacts from Maven and Ivy, and Docker container registries, in addition to hosting supply code. It consists of problem tracking and software development workflow options like Kanban boards and wikis.

While they do not supply reside chat, they’ve a responsive ticketing system and an active community forum. That said, there have been mentions of occasional delays in response occasions, especially during peak hours. Moreover, some customers specific a want for extra immediate channels, like a dedicated telephone assist or 24/7 chat service. If your team makes use of Agile, a key advantage of Bitbucket is its help for Agile improvement. If your group has non-developer roles that you just wish to include within the end-to-end software lifecycle, GitLab has extra help for non-dev roles, allowing for simpler cross-discipline collaboration.

While each are Git repository management tools, BitBucket distinguishes itself with its close-knit integration into the Atlassian ecosystem, particularly with Jira and Confluence. When interacting with BitBucket’s buyer assist, I find a diversified range of support channels available. From detailed documentation and helpful tutorials to interactive webinars, BitBucket ensures that customers have assets at their disposal.

A Short Overview Of Bitbucket

Bitbucket offers teams one place to plan tasks, collaborate on code, check and deploy. With Bitbucket at the core of the development course of, teams can work collectively more successfully, reviewing and iterating code through comprehensive collaboration instruments. BitBucket, conceived by Jesper Noehr in 2008, is a pivotal product underneath the in depth Atlassian banner. Companies of diverse scales and domains depend on BitBucket for its integration capabilities and sturdy feature set.

  • While BitBucket is capable of internet hosting open supply tasks, its orientation is extra enterprise-centric in comparison with platforms like GitHub, which emphasize open-source neighborhood engagement.
  • BitBucket provides fundamental editor for pipeline enhancing which permits editing the YAML together with steps including via user interface element.
  • The pipeline is create by utilizing declarative YAML based mostly configuration and saved in identical repository with filename ‘bitbucket-pipelines.yml’.
  • Since we are additionally experts in Agile and DevOps, we take pride find higher ways to adapt tradition and practices with tools.

Restrict access to certain customers, and control their actions with department permissions and merge checks for quality code. It supplies a number of options together with like Pull Request (PR) and reviews utilizing attractive person interface. It is a Git primarily based Source Code Management (SCM) device with improve features with DevSecOps pipeline and Project & Issue administration with help of Atlassian JIRA product.

Atlassian has found that groups with this integration can release versions 14% more typically. We might help you design, create and preserve a DevOps pipeline the place you’ll be able to benefit from the full benefits of steady integration and steady https://www.globalcloudteam.com/ delivery. Paulo is the Director of Technology at the quickly rising media tech firm BWZ. Paulo attracts insight from years of experience serving as an infrastructure architect, staff chief, and product developer in quickly scaling internet environments.

Bitbucket is a Git repository administration answer designed to facilitate collaboration between development teams. As an Atlassian product, Bitbucket is totally built-in with different tools in the Atlassian suite, offering a seamless workflow for developers. With Bitbucket, code collaboration becomes simpler and extra efficient, resulting in sooner improvement cycles and higher code quality. Bitbucket is Atlassian’s source code hosting solution that features built-in CI/CD through Bitbucket Pipelines.

bitbucket solutions

To learn the way to install and configure this integration, and tips on how to create your first pipeline, watch this video. BitBucket pipelines are quite easy to study and extend its functionality. It will save file in repository and invoke pipeline which may be seen in ‘Pipelines’ menu. The pipeline can additionally be offered here with repository simply much like GitHub and GitLab utilizing declarative YAML pipeline definition. Once project is created, you’ll be able to browse tasks by clicking on Project menu.

Pull requests are a function that makes it easier for developers to collaborate utilizing Bitbucket. They present a user-friendly web interface for discussing proposed changes earlier than integrating them into the official project. Bitbucket Server has sturdy integrations with Bamboo, our highly effective CI/CD tool that permits you to completely automate your process. Bitbucket integrates with first- and third-party tools to scale back context-switching and enhance code high quality.

He’s pushed to share his expertise with other know-how leaders to assist them construct nice groups, enhance performance, optimize assets, and create foundations for scalability. However, in areas corresponding to user interface and notification administration, it’d lag behind competitors like GitHub. Create a merge guidelines with designated approvers and maintain discussions right in the supply code with inline feedback.

Typically, to carry out every follow, there are instruments and software program out there which allow to perform one or two activities only. It is used by growth groups of all sizes, with a growing number of improvement projects and code repositories which heavily depend on the security and administration of their code. Bitbucket can grow with your team as it’s licensed per person and never per repository.

Our experts will allow you to with this and to adopt good practices with Bitbucket in your software program growth, like in tons of of initiatives earlier. BitBucket pipelines permit for steady integration and delivery, automating a quantity of phases of the software program growth lifecycle. As we enterprise into an in depth exploration of BitBucket, it’s essential to dissect its offerings and gauge how it stands as a Git repository management device. We’ll delve into product specs, notable features, and even its integration capabilities. For groups that work across a quantity of VCSs, or that wish to maintain a single supply of reality in a centralized repository, Perforce TeamHub and Helix Core are going to be the stronger offering.

Leave a Reply

Your email address will not be published. Required fields are marked *